Consumer electronics retailers need clear product and, where required, serial identity from accepted supply to customer handover. ERP for Retail connects that stock history with store and online orders, actual collections and financial review. Teams can investigate a delivery or return using the same original product, quantity and transaction evidence.
Preserve the item being supplied. Trace the exact item from sale and handover through any return or exchange.
Keep fulfillment accountable. Follow eligible picks through the selected store, pickup or carrier path. Record actual recipient or dispatch evidence before consuming the shipment's stock and cost. Later delivery confirmation adds the customer's result without issuing the same goods again or creating another invoice entitlement. Make kit production traceable. If the business assembles a stocked package, retain its approved components, routing and work order. Record actual material use and accepted terminal output with the reviewed cost. Separately shipped accessories remain their own stock items; a sales description does not establish that a finished kit was produced.
Review the returned item and its condition. Trace the actual returned quantity and serial, where applicable, to the original eligible shipment. Keep held goods restricted until the required disposition. Financial credits and refunds follow their own approvals, with a separately authorized replacement order where the customer will receive another item.
Explain the money behind each sale. Reconcile gross processor collections, fees and bank payouts using their actual sources. Keep unapplied funds, pending refunds and uncertain outcomes visible. Finance can trace approved invoices, carrying costs and credits to comparable quantities rather than combining unrelated orders or net payouts into a misleading margin.

Related questionTeams can prepare orders or use an agreed connection to import external order details. Each source keeps its identity, revision and accepted commercial evidence. Repeated messages must return to the same order rather than create more demand. An external order status does not replace the system’s required internal approval.
Related questionThe scope is retail back-office coordination. A physical checkout, offline terminal, cash drawer, storefront or provider connector is not established by this website. Agree the required connections and verify their supported actions during implementation. Store orders and actual collections can retain their reviewed evidence without implying a particular hardware or checkout product.
Related questionOrders use the same eligible stock and active reservations for the owning entity, product and location. A pick carries its existing commitment forward; it does not reserve the quantity again. Held, picked or otherwise committed goods remain distinguishable from stock available for another order, including when an external update is delayed.
Related questionThe scope includes actual store handover, customer pickup and carrier shipment. The selected path retains its recipient, quantity and verified handover or dispatch evidence. Partial fulfillment leaves the remaining commitment visible. A label or booking cannot establish that goods left, and a later delivery confirmation cannot issue the same stock again.
Related questionActual eligible collections remain unapplied until they can settle the appropriate customer balance. Payment intent and authorization remain different from captured or confirmed money. Processor collections, fees and bank payouts reconcile through their clearing balance, so a net payout does not become a second sale. Unknown external outcomes stay open for reconciliation.
Related questionAn independent Sales Manager approves each accepted sales-order revision. An independent Finance Manager approves every invoice or credit revision and all refunds or other required financial exceptions. A preparer or material editor cannot supply the required independent decision, even through another account. Stock, production and purchasing retain their own required reviews.
Related questionA return follows the original eligible goods through authorization, actual custody and disposition. A credit and refund retain their separate financial decisions. Restocking cannot happen solely because a credit was issued. A replacement or exchange uses an explicitly authorized new order and the appropriate settlement difference, preserving the original shipment and payment history.
Related questionVerified members earn promotional units from eligible completed purchases under approved effective rules. Redemption reserves units before accepting a discount and consumes the same claim once. Returns and expiry retain the original lot history; duplicate messages cannot create new earning. These programs do not provide purchased stored value, gift cards or unsupported liability accounting.
Related questionThe production scope covers real assembly, kitting and repacking with bills of material, routings and work orders. Actual material and operation results support independently accepted finished output and its reviewed cost. A stocked kit is produced and valued through that flow; displaying a bundle of separately shipped components does not create another copy of finished stock.
Related questionEach legal entity retains its own stock ownership, ledger and authority. Document, collection and settlement currencies remain explicit, with reviewed conversion and reconciliation. Shared records do not automatically combine company balances. Group consolidation, eliminations and a universal tax treatment are outside the baseline and need a separately agreed scope.
